Installing a cat door provides many benefits:
BenefitDescriptionFlexibilityEnables felines to come and go as they please, avoiding the need for constant opening and closing.Reduced StressYour cat can check out outside, reducing monotony and stress and anxiety brought on by being indoors.ConvenienceProvides simple access for litter box breaks, especially in homes with several floorings.Energy EfficiencyA well-fitted cat door minimizes drafts, assisting to maintain home temperature levels.2. Types of Cat DoorsWhen choosing a cat door, it's vital to understand the different options offered:
2.1 Manual vs. Electronic Cat Doors
TypeDescriptionHandbook Cat DoorsEasy, affordable solutions that can be flapped open and nearby the cat.Electronic Cat DoorsOperate with a sensing unit or magnet, only enabling particular animals (like those with a collar secret) to go into, improving security.2.2 Different Materials Used
MaterialProsConsPlasticTypically lightweight and affordable.Might not be as durable as other products.WoodVisual and durable alternative.More pricey and can need more upkeep.MetalHighly durable and secure.Much heavier and might need particular installation approaches.3. Tools Required for InstallationBefore starting the installation process, gather the following tools:
ToolPurposeTape MeasureTo determine the size of the cat and door area.PencilFor marking measurements on the door.Utility Knife or JigsawTo cut the hole for the cat door.Screwdriver or DrillFor protecting the cat door in location.LevelTo ensure correct positioning throughout installation.SandpaperTo smooth out any rough edges after cutting.4. Step-by-Step Installation Process4.1 Measure the Door
Start by determining the height and width of your cat, and deduct a few inches to figure out the ideal size for the cat door.
4.2 Choose the Installation Method
Decide whether the door will be installed in an interior door, exterior door, or wall. Each installation will have a little various techniques.
4.3 Marking the Cut-Out Area
Using your measurements, mark the cut-out location on the door with a pencil. Make certain to verify your measurements to guarantee the door will fit.
4.4 Cutting the Door
Utilizing an utility knife or a jigsaw, carefully cut along the significant lines. If using a jigsaw, make certain you have a consistent grip for an even cut. Sand the edges to prevent sharp points.
4.5 Installing the Cat Door
Follow the producer's guidelines for the particular cat door model you have actually chosen. Typically, you will fit the frame into the cut-out area and protect it with screws. Ensure that the door opens freely.
5. Upkeep TipsTo make sure the longevity of your cat door, think about the following upkeep suggestions:
- Regular Cleaning: Clean the door occasionally to get rid of dirt and fur. visit website prevents obstructions that could affect performance.
- Look for Damage: Inspect the cat door frequently for indications of wear and tear. Change any damaged components instantly.
- Lubrication: Occasionally apply lube to the hinges and moving parts to ensure smooth operation.
Q1: Can I set up a cat door myself?
Yes! Most cat door setups can be finished by a DIY enthusiast with fundamental tools and skills. Simply be sure to follow the guidelines thoroughly.
Q2: What if my cat is frightened to utilize the new door?
Introduce your cat to the brand-new door gradually. You can motivate them with treats or toys to help them get comfortable.
Q3: Are there cat doors that can stay out other animals?
Yes! Electronic cat doors or unique locking mechanisms can assist avoid other animals from accessing your home.
Q4: How do I determine my cat for a door?
Step from the ground to the top of your cat's back and from the nose to the tail. This will assist you identify the size of the cat door needed.
Q5: Can I set up a cat door in a window?
Yes! Numerous kinds of cat doors are developed particularly for installation in moving glass doors or windows.
